Abstract
A coherent digital multifunction processor that is capable of multiple-mode processing and can also perform rapid inter-mode switching. Additionally, while processing data in a given mode, the subject processor is capable of self-synchronization, thereby obviating the requirement for external synchronous devices. The instant processor has a central control which may suitably utilize a general purpose computer in one embodiment. The primary modes of operation of the subject processor are: a pulse doppler acquisition and/or tracking mode, a moving target indicator mode, and an incoherence mode.
